@avlisk Жыл бұрын
Wait until you try to figure out G gauge scales. They all run on 45mm track gauge, but there are a half dozen scales. It took me a while to figure it out. I model in A scale, 1:29, because Charles Ro, (USA Trains) was close by. It's a bit like modeling OO scale, in that the gauge is a bit narrow by a few scale inches. G scale is 1:22.5 which is narrow gauge on 45mm track. Standard 4' 8 1/2" gauge is 1:32 scale and there's some of that out there, but not as much as the A scale from USA Trains which is another reason I chose that. Whew! (And then, there's the whole coupler issue, but that's another topic.)

@Sensei_Sloth5 ай бұрын
Would it be possible to use an n scale building with a Z scale layout?
@StevesTrains5 ай бұрын
Obviously it will be too large in terms of scale, but for some structures that doesn’t always matter because it may not be obvious. Things like storage tanks or generic concrete or brick buildings without visible doors. Doors really put a scale on things and n scale doors are much bigger than z scale ones and make the mind size up a structure more than anything much of the time. Windows can too, but window sizes vary so much it is less obvious.

@unknownopinionoid26723 ай бұрын
What scale would u use hot wheels as cars?
@StevesTrains3 ай бұрын
Hot wheels are pretty close to S scale. But, they all vary. So, some you might be able to get away using with HO scale, but most are a little too big to pass as HO yet a little too small to pass for O scale. But, if you were using them in the background in O scale they would probably work, as long as they weren't next to O scale buildings, etc, that would give away the size error.
